To thrive as a Stock Transfer Agent, you need a solid understanding of securities processing, attention to detail, and a background in finance or business administration. Familiarity with transfer agent systems (such as AST or Computershare platforms), SEC regulations, and sometimes Securities Industry Essentials (SIE) certification is valuable. Strong organizational skills, communication abilities, and discretion are essential soft skills for managing sensitive shareholder information and working with clients. These qualifications are crucial for ensuring the accurate, secure, and compliant handling of stock transfers and related shareholder services.
